About Rahime Ceylan
Rahime Ceylan is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and Control and Systems Engineering, having authored 21 papers that have together received 333 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Medical Image Segmentation Techniques (4 papers), Radiomics and Machine Learning in Medical Imaging (4 papers), AI in cancer detection (4 papers), Fuzzy Logic and Control Systems (3 papers), Metaheuristic Optimization Algorithms Research (3 papers), Brain Tumor Detection and Classification (2 papers), Robotic Path Planning Algorithms (2 papers) and Spectroscopy and Chemometric Analyses (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Health Informatics (7 citations), Artificial Intelligence (129 citations),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(77 citations), Health Information Management (15 citations) and Cognitive Neuroscience (61 citations). Rahime Ceylan has collaborated with scholars based in Türkiye and Cambodia. Frequent co-authors include Yüksel Özbay, Bekir Karlık, Murat Ceylan, Sadık Kara, Mücahid Barstuğan, Hakan Cebeci, Mustafa Koplay, Hasan Erdoğan, Ahmet Can Solak and Akif Durdu.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of King Saud University - Computer and Information Sciences, Expert Systems with Applications, Artificial Intelligence in Medicine, Journal of Digital Imaging and Virtual Reality.
